Re: Mozilla Suite and Skype extra for 2.28If a packages gets into the svn repo and is under extras/ doesnt mean
it will be shipped with DLG. This is a scripts repo and in my opinion would be good if we can keep that scripts repo updated so whatever version we do we have the extras scripts ready for whom wants to use them with the DBS to build *his/her own packages* by just checking out the svn repos scripts. I personally use skype and not for this would wote to include it in DLG , just if you want to know my opinion. But I like to see the script in the svn so I can build my own package of it. I'm not expressing opinion or something > ... just curious :) > > p.s.: oh ..and I got to say ... i'm not against the idea of including skype > ... again , pure curiousity :) > It ain't a part of DLG, I've added build scripts for skype under the contrib extras, we have currently 3 "sets" of scripts: * DLG: Which are the scripts of the Dropline GNOME itself * DLG extras: Packages that are not officially a part of Dropline, but are can be considered a part of GNOME, but not officially supported (like the multitude of protocols for empathy that are not very stable) * Contrib extras: Build scripts for packages that are not a part of GNOME and are provided by the community for ease of use, and the script is maintained by the submitter, this is where Skype falls in, an simple extra. I know lots of us do use Skype for a multitude of reasons, I will be hosting the package myself once I get a location but this will allow people who sync to our SVN to have the ease of building a package for skype instead of polluting their file system. If people disagree though I can take it off.
